About Black Order limits
Control cart value, product quantity and purchase limits with customizable order rules
Black Order Limits helps merchants control how customers purchase products by setting minimum and maximum order requirements. Merchants can create rules based on cart value, product quantity, or specific products. The app validates orders before checkout and displays custom messages when limits are not met, helping stores manage inventory, prevent bulk purchases, and enforce purchasing policies.
Listing highlights
- Cart Value Limits – Set minimum and maximum cart value requirements.
- Product Quantity Limits – Control minimum and maximum purchase quantities.
- Product-Specific Rules – Apply custom limits to selected products.
